Door Dilemmas
As I walked out of the grocery store, I noticed how the automatic doors just opened up for me, anticipating my steps forward and I thought – huh isn’t that a little like Faith?
Ever come upon a door only to stop analyze and ask questions instead of just walking through:

“I know that door is supposed to open but….what if it doesn’t.”
“What if I step forward and nothing happens at all?”
“What if I run into the door?”
“What if the electrical signals are bad?”
On and on...

Sounds comical and thankfully I’ve never seen anyone fretting and sweating from worry before any door. I mean, why wouldn’t the door open? Well replace door with a symbolic representation like opportunity, new relationship, purpose, dream, entrepreneurial effort, life change and walking through a "door" gets a little harder.

Secret Steps to Walking (Shhh)
Step 1. Place One Foot in Front of the Other
Step 2.(See Step 1, repeat)

Faith is stepping forward expecting doors to open. We do it every day, yet becomes so paralyzing. The sensors know your coming, just step out. It was built that way by design and so is Faith, expect it work just that same way.

I’ve never had a problem with one of those doors malfunctioning and sometimes there is no automatic door but a manual door I could open myself. Either way I make it through as long as I have a mind to. We expect the grocery store to open doors for us. Expect God to do the same.
